With $1.1M in lobbying spend across 20 quarterly filings, Cae USA, INC is a significant lobbying presence. Their lobbying covers 8 issue areas. Active from 2021 to 2025.

What They Lobby About

These are actual descriptions from their quarterly lobbying disclosure filings, summarizing what they lobbied Congress and federal agencies about.Issue areas: Defense, Transportation, Health Issues, Homeland Security, Aviation and 3 more

Alpine Group will represent CAE USA, Inc. to Congress and the Administration on the issues of national security, defense, healthcare, pandemic preparedness, and civil aviation

Alpine Group will represent CAE USA, Inc. to Congress and the Administration on the issues of national security, defense, healthcare, pandemic preparedness, and military aviation training

Alpine Group will represent CAE USA, Inc. to Congress and the Administration on the issues of emergency response & recovery, defense, healthcare, pandemic preparedness
